디지털 세계의 중심, 서버 하드웨어
서버는 오늘날 디지털 생태계의 중심에서 정보를 저장, 처리, 전송하며 웹사이트, 애플리케이션, 데이터베이스, 네트워크 등을 지원합니다. 서버의 성능과 안정성을 결정짓는 핵심 요소는 바로 서버 하드웨어(Server Hardware)입니다. 서버 하드웨어는 기업의 IT 인프라와 시스템 운영의 기반을 이루며, 하드웨어의 선택과 구성이 비즈니스 성공에 직결됩니다.
이 글에서는 서버 하드웨어란 무엇인지, 서버를 구성하는 필수적인 하드웨어의 종류와 역할, 그리고 선택 시 고려해야 할 사항을 체계적으로 알아보겠습니다.
1. Server Hardware란 무엇인가?
서버 하드웨어(Server Hardware)는 데이터를 저장, 처리, 전달하는 물리적 장치를 의미합니다. 일반적인 컴퓨터 하드웨어와 비슷해 보일 수 있지만, 서버 하드웨어는 다음과 같은 차별점을 가집니다:
- 고성능: 대규모 데이터를 빠르게 처리하도록 설계.
- 안정성: 24/7 무중단 운영을 지원.
- 확장성: 필요에 따라 성능을 향상시키거나 구성 변경 가능.
- 내구성: 높은 부하와 긴 작동 시간에도 견딜 수 있는 품질.
서버 하드웨어는 웹 서버, 파일 서버, 데이터베이스 서버 등 다양한 용도에 따라 다르게 구성됩니다.
2. 서버를 구성하는 필수 하드웨어
1) CPU(중앙 처리 장치)
서버의 두뇌 역할을 하는 핵심 부품입니다.
- 기능: 데이터 처리, 계산 작업, 애플리케이션 실행.
- 특징: 서버용 CPU는 다중 코어와 고속 클럭 속도를 제공하며, Intel Xeon과 AMD EPYC이 대표적인 선택지입니다.
- 고려사항: 워크로드에 맞는 코어 수와 클럭 속도.
2) 메모리(RAM)
서버에서 데이터를 임시로 저장하고 애플리케이션이 원활히 실행되도록 지원.
- 기능: 빠른 데이터 액세스 제공.
- 특징: ECC(오류 수정 코드) 메모리를 사용해 데이터 손상을 방지.
- 고려사항: 사용 목적에 따라 충분한 용량 확보 (예: 데이터베이스 서버는 더 많은 RAM 필요).
3) 스토리지(저장장치)
데이터를 영구적으로 저장하는 장치.
- 유형:
- HDD(하드 디스크 드라이브): 저렴하고 대용량 스토리지 제공.
- SSD(솔리드 스테이트 드라이브): 속도와 내구성이 뛰어남.
- NVMe SSD: 가장 빠른 데이터 처리 속도.
- 고려사항: 읽기/쓰기 속도, 용량, 데이터 중복 방지 기술.
4) 마더보드(Motherboard)
모든 하드웨어를 연결하는 기반 플랫폼.
- 기능: CPU, 메모리, 스토리지, 네트워크 카드 등을 연결 및 통합.
- 고려사항: 확장 슬롯 수, 전력 공급 안정성, 서버 폼 팩터.
5) 전원 공급 장치(PSU)
서버 하드웨어에 전력을 공급하는 장치.
- 특징: 이중화(리던던시) 기능으로 안정성 보장.
- 고려사항: 서버의 전력 요구량에 맞는 용량 선택.
6) 네트워크 인터페이스 카드(NIC)
서버와 네트워크를 연결하는 장치.
- 기능: 빠르고 안정적인 데이터 전송 지원.
- 고려사항: 대역폭(1Gbps, 10Gbps 이상), 포트 수.
7) 서버 케이스(Chassis)
모든 하드웨어를 물리적으로 보호하는 외부 구조.
- 유형: 랙 서버, 타워 서버, 블레이드 서버.
- 고려사항: 데이터 센터의 환경에 맞는 유형 선택.
8) 쿨링 시스템(Cooling System)
서버의 열을 방출해 과열 방지.
- 유형: 공랭식, 수랭식.
- 고려사항: 서버가 배치된 환경과 발열 수준.
3. 서버 하드웨어 선택 시 고려해야 할 사항
1) 워크로드
- 서버가 처리해야 할 작업의 유형(웹 호스팅, 데이터 분석, 스트리밍 등).
- 예: 데이터베이스 서버는 고성능 CPU와 대용량 RAM이 중요.
2) 확장성
- 미래의 성장을 고려한 확장 가능성.
- 예: 추가 스토리지 장착이 가능한 마더보드.
3) 예산
- 비용 효율성을 고려하면서도 안정성과 성능을 균형 있게 유지.
- 예: 고급 NVMe SSD 대신 일반 SSD를 선택해 비용 절감.
4) 내구성과 안정성
- 24/7 운영을 지원하는 부품 선택.
- 예: ECC RAM과 리던던트 PSU 사용.
5) 관리 도구 지원
- 하드웨어 상태를 모니터링할 수 있는 소프트웨어 제공 여부.
- 예: Dell iDRAC, HPE iLO.
4. 서버 하드웨어 관리의 중요성
서버 하드웨어의 올바른 선택과 더불어 정기적인 유지보수와 관리도 중요합니다.
- 정기 점검: 하드웨어 오류를 조기에 발견.
- 펌웨어 업데이트: 성능 향상 및 보안 취약점 해결.
- 백업 계획: 데이터 손실을 방지하고 복구 시간 단축.
- 쿨링 관리: 발열로 인한 부품 손상을 예방.
5. 서버 하드웨어와 클라우드 컴퓨팅
오늘날 많은 기업이 클라우드 서비스(AWS, Azure, Google Cloud)를 사용하지만, 물리적 서버 하드웨어의 중요성은 여전히 큽니다.
- 하이브리드 환경: 클라우드와 온프레미스 서버를 조합해 유연한 IT 인프라 구축.
- 맞춤형 하드웨어: 특정 워크로드에 최적화된 서버 사용.
- 데이터 보안: 민감한 데이터를 로컬 서버에서 처리.
결론: Server Hardware의 핵심 이해
서버 하드웨어는 IT 시스템의 기반이자 비즈니스 성공의 필수 요소입니다. 올바른 하드웨어 선택과 구성을 통해 높은 성능, 안정성, 확장성을 확보할 수 있습니다. 서버 하드웨어에 대한 깊은 이해는 빠르게 변화하는 디지털 환경에서 경쟁력을 유지하는 데 큰 도움을 줍니다.
'Server' 카테고리의 다른 글
고성능 서버 GPU 선택 시 알아야 할 5가지 포인트: 성능, 확장성, 효율성 가이드 (2) | 2024.11.29 |
---|---|
서버 하드웨어 선택 시 고려할 5가지 핵심 요소: 성능, 안정성, 확장성 (2) | 2024.11.29 |
서버 유지보수 가이드: 장기적 안정성을 위한 필수 팁 (1) | 2024.11.29 |
초보자를 위한 서버 로그 분석 가이드: 데이터 시대의 핵심 기술 배우기 (3) | 2024.11.29 |
서버 장애 대처법: 완벽한 데이터 백업과 복구 전략으로 비즈니스 연속성 확보하기 (2) | 2024.11.29 |